Located between mountains, islands and the North Sea, the beautiful, rugged landscape of Haugesund will take you back to the days when the city was the home of Viking kings and chieftains. Today it’s one of Norway’s principal culture centers, hosting the Norwegian International Film Festival as well as a jazz festival every summer. The fascinating story of the Viking Kings at the heart of the region, a rich cultural scene, plenty of festivals and shopping, vibrant towns and extreme sport activities all go together to provide a rich menu of experiences to choose from.
